What was the purpose of the Women’s Auxiliary Army Corps (WAAC)?

History
1 answer:
spayn [35]3 years ago
7 0

Answer:

C. To allow women to serve in the military in supporting noncombat roles

Explanation: They did everything from switchboard operator, mechanic, nurse, clerk, driver, etc. Also, a lot of women did work in factories producing weapons and munitions, but that's included in C.
